Can You Use Flat Paint In Bathroom

It’s generally not recommended to use flat paint in a bathroom, because the humidity can cause the paint to blister and peel. However, if you’re set on using a flat paint, there are a few things you can do to help it withstand the moisture.

First, make sure the surface is clean, dry, and free of any mold or mildew. Second, apply a primer designed for use in bathrooms. Third, use a paint that’s specifically designed for use in humid environments.

What happens if you use flat paint in bathroom?

If you use flat paint in the bathroom, you may find that the paint does not last as long as it would in other rooms. Because bathrooms are often humid and have more moisture in the air, the paint can start to peel or chip more easily. Also, if you are using a light color, you may find that the paint looks dingy or dirty more quickly.

Should I use flat or satin paint in bathroom?

There are a few things to consider when choosing between flat or satin paint for your bathroom. One is the level of humidity in the room; if it’s high, then satin paint is a better option because it’s more resistant to mildew. Another is the amount of natural light in the space; if it’s limited, then a flat paint will help to hide any imperfections in the walls.

Finally, consider your own personal style preference; if you prefer a more matte look, then flat paint is the way to go.

What type of paint is best for a bathroom?

For a bathroom, you want to use a paint that is resistant to mold and mildew. A good choice would be an eggshell or semi-gloss paint. These finishes are easy to clean and will help to repel water.
